Technical Field
[0001] This utility model relates to the field of logistics and transportation equipment technology, and more specifically, to a battery-swapping eight-wheel container transport vehicle. Background Technology
[0002] With the rapid development of the logistics industry and the popularization of new energy vehicles, electric container trucks are increasingly used in logistics transportation. However, existing electric transport vehicles have the following problems: 1. Long charging time: Traditional charging methods take a long time, affecting transportation efficiency; 2. Limited driving range: Battery capacity limitations result in insufficient driving range, making it difficult to meet the needs of long-distance transportation; 3. Inconvenient battery maintenance: The battery is fixed on the vehicle, and repair or replacement requires specialized equipment and a long time.
[0003] To address these issues, battery-swapping container trucks have emerged. However, existing battery-swapping technologies are mostly used in small vehicles, and their application in heavy-duty container trucks still faces technical bottlenecks, such as complex battery-swapping mechanisms, low battery-swapping efficiency, and insufficient safety. Therefore, the market urgently needs a new type of transport vehicle that can solve these problems. Utility Model Content
[0004] To address the shortcomings of existing technologies, the purpose of this utility model is to provide a battery-swapping eight-wheeled container transport vehicle that uses a battery-swapping battery pack to enable rapid battery swapping, improve transportation efficiency, and solve the problems of limited driving range, long charging time, and high maintenance costs of traditional container transport vehicles.

Detailed Implementation
[0022] To better understand the above-mentioned technical solution of this utility model, the technical solution of this utility model will be further described below in conjunction with the accompanying drawings and embodiments.
[0023] Combination Figure 1As shown, the present invention discloses a battery-swapping eight-wheel container transport vehicle, comprising a frame 1, a battery-swapping battery pack 2, and an electrical cabinet 3 located at the bottom of the frame 1. Guide rail mechanisms 5 for mounting the battery-swapping battery pack 2 are provided on both sides of the bottom of the frame 1; an eight-wheel drive system 4 is arranged on the frame 1 to ensure stable driving under various road conditions. The battery-swapping battery pack is located at the bottom of the frame 1, and circular pins 21 that roll along the guide rail mechanisms 5 are provided on both sides of the battery-swapping battery pack 2; the battery-swapping battery pack 2 achieves rapid battery swapping operation through the circular pins 21 and the guide rail mechanisms 5. The electrical cabinet 3 is located near the battery-swapping battery pack 2 on the frame 1, and the electrical cabinet 3 houses a battery management system connected to the battery-swapping battery pack 2.
[0024] Combination Figure 1 As shown, the frame 1 serves as the basic support structure for the entire battery-swapping eight-wheel container transport vehicle. The frame 1 is made of high-strength steel and has reinforcing ribs on both sides; this frame 1 possesses excellent load-bearing capacity and fatigue resistance. The eight-wheel drive system 4 is mounted at the bottom of the frame 1 (see...). Figure 2 As shown), this ensures the vehicle maintains stable driving on various terrains. The eight-wheel drive system 4 adopts a symmetrical layout with four drive wheels on each side. Each drive wheel uses an independent suspension design, and eight-wheel drive is achieved through the drive axle 41 and driven axle 42. The drive axle 41 is located in the center of the bottom of the frame 1 and is the power transmission component of the vehicle. The drive axle 41 adopts advanced differential lock technology, which can ensure that the vehicle maintains stable driving force under various complex road conditions.
[0025] Combination Figure 4 As shown, the guide rail mechanisms 5 on both sides of the frame 1 enable quick replacement of the battery pack 2 and support the battery pack 2. The guide rail mechanism 5 includes guide rail supports 51 symmetrically arranged on the frame 1 and guide rails 52 arranged on the guide rail supports 51. The guide rails are mainly used for the movement and positioning of the battery pack. The guide rail supports 51 and the guide rails 52 are connected by vibration isolators 53, which mainly serve to reduce vibration.
[0026] Combination Figure 3 , Figure 4 As shown, the battery swapping pack 2 is a detachable and replaceable battery pack located in the middle of the chassis frame 1. The battery swapping pack 2 adopts a standardized design, enabling quick docking with the electrical cabinet 3 and facilitating battery swapping operations, significantly shortening vehicle charging time and reducing battery maintenance costs. A pulley is mounted on the circular pin 21 of the battery swapping pack 2, allowing the battery swapping pack 2 to roll along the guide rail mechanism 5 via the pulley. The height of the guide rail is greater than the diameter of the circular pin 21, facilitating the rolling of the circular pin 21 and enabling rapid replacement of the battery swapping pack 2.
[0027] Combination Figure 1As shown, the electrical cabinet 3 is located slightly to the left below the frame 1, housing key components such as the battery management system and motor controller. The battery management system monitors the battery status in real time, ensuring safe and reliable battery operation. The motor controller is primarily used to control the eight-wheel drive system 4. The electrical cabinet 3 features a waterproof and dustproof design, extending its service life and ensuring normal operation in various harsh environments.
[0028] After starting, the drive axle of this utility model's battery-swapping eight-wheel container transport vehicle transmits power to the eight-wheel drive system through transmission technology, ensuring stable vehicle operation. When the battery needs to be replaced, the operator removes the battery-swapping battery pack from the frame and quickly replaces it with a new battery-swapping battery pack. The whole process is simple and quick. At the same time, the battery management system in the electrical cabinet can monitor the battery status in real time, ensuring that the battery works safely and reliably.
[0029] Combination Figure 1 As shown, after the battery-swapping eight-wheeled container truck of this utility model reaches the battery swapping station, the lifting device of the battery swapping platform lifts the old battery-swapping battery pack from the guide rail 52 of the guide rail mechanism 5. After the old battery-swapping battery pack is pushed out of the battery installation position along the guide rail, the new battery-swapping battery pack is pushed into the battery installation position along the guide rail. After ensuring that the battery-swapping battery packs are aligned, the battery-swapping battery packs are fixed. After the battery swapping is completed, the battery-swapping eight-wheeled container truck can continue to drive.
[0030] In summary, the battery-swapping eight-wheel container transport vehicle of this utility model achieves rapid battery swapping by adopting a battery-swapping battery pack, thereby improving transportation efficiency. At the same time, the design of the eight-wheel drive system enhances the vehicle's stability and load-bearing capacity, making it suitable for various complex road conditions.
